Education and Schools
The educational landscape in Tamworth offers a range of institutions catering to different age groups and learning needs. Public and private schools provide comprehensive curricula from early childhood through to secondary education. Notable institutions include Tamworth High School and Farrer Memorial Agricultural High School, each known for their unique programs and extracurricular activities. These schools often emphasize not only academic achievement but also personal development and community involvement.
In addition to primary and secondary education, Tamworth is home to educational facilities that support further learning. The TAFE NSW Tamworth campus provides vocational training across various disciplines, ensuring that students have access to quality instruction and pathways to employment. Local universities also offer courses, allowing residents to pursue higher education without needing to travel far. This diverse educational ecosystem contributes significantly to the community's overall development and creates opportunities for lifelong learning.

Transportation Options
Tamworth boasts a diverse range of transportation options for residents and visitors alike. The town is well-served by a network of buses that connect various neighborhoods and nearby towns, making it easy for locals to navigate without a car. For those who prefer to drive, the region features an extensive road system, including the New England Highway, which facilitates travel to other major cities in New South Wales.
For travelers arriving by air, the Tamworth Regional Airport provides convenient access to the area. It offers regular flights to and from major cities like Sydney and Brisbane. Additionally, rail services link Tamworth to regional destinations, enhancing connectivity for both commuters and tourists. This blend of transportation methods ensures that getting around Tamworth is not only efficient but also accessible for everyone.
